Water Intake Calculator: How Much Water Do You Actually Need?
The Science of Daily Hydration
Water makes up approximately 60% of the adult human body. It regulates body temperature, transports nutrients, lubricates joints, flushes toxins, and supports virtually every metabolic process. Even mild dehydration — as little as 1–2% of body weight — can impair cognitive performance, reduce physical endurance, and cause headaches and fatigue.
The old “8 glasses a day” rule is a rough approximation, not a personalized target. Your actual hydration needs depend on your body weight, how physically active you are, the climate you live in, and other factors like diet (fruits and vegetables contribute to water intake) and health status.
The National Academies of Sciences recommends approximately 3.7 liters (125 oz) per day for men and 2.7 liters (91 oz) per day for women — but this includes water from all sources including food (roughly 20% of intake). Individual needs vary considerably.
The Weight-Based Formula
The most widely used formula for baseline water intake is based on body weight:
Daily Water (oz) = Body Weight (lbs) × 0.5
So a 160 lb person needs approximately 80 oz (about 10 cups or 2.4 liters) as their baseline daily target. In metric terms, the equivalent formula is roughly 35 ml per kilogram of body weight.
This baseline assumes a sedentary lifestyle in a temperate climate. It does not account for sweat losses during exercise or higher demands in hot and humid environments. The calculator adds on top of this baseline to give you a fully personalized target.

Activity Level and Climate Adjustments
Sweat is the primary source of extra water loss beyond baseline. During moderate exercise, you can lose 0.5–1 liter of sweat per hour. During intense exercise in heat, losses can exceed 2–3 liters per hour. The American College of Sports Medicine recommends drinking 17–20 oz of water 2 hours before exercise and 7–10 oz every 10–20 minutes during exercise.
Climate also plays a significant role. In hot or humid environments, your body loses more water through sweat to regulate temperature. At altitude, increased respiration leads to greater moisture loss through breathing. Dry climates increase insensible losses through the skin.

Practical Hydration Tips
Meeting your daily water target is easier with consistent habits rather than drinking large amounts at once:
- Start with 16 oz in the morning: After 7–8 hours of sleep with no fluid intake, your body is mildly dehydrated. A large glass first thing restores baseline hydration and can reduce hunger.
- Use the urine color test: Pale yellow = well hydrated. Dark yellow or amber = drink more. Clear = potentially overhydrated.
- Drink before meals: 16–20 oz of water 30 minutes before meals supports digestion and can help with portion control.
- Eat water-rich foods: Cucumbers (96% water), lettuce (95%), celery (95%), tomatoes (94%), and watermelon (92%) contribute meaningfully to total fluid intake.
- Set hourly reminders: Spread intake across 12–16 waking hours. Drinking 8 oz per hour for 12 hours reaches a typical 96 oz target without any single large bolus.
FAQs
Does coffee count toward water intake?
Yes — to a degree. Despite its mild diuretic effect, research shows that moderate coffee consumption (up to 4 cups/day) does not cause net fluid loss. Coffee and tea count as approximately 80–90% of their volume toward hydration. Alcohol, however, is a net dehydrator and should not be counted.
Can you drink too much water?
Yes — overhydration (hyponatremia) can occur when large amounts of water dilute blood sodium levels. This is rare in healthy adults under normal conditions but has occurred in endurance athletes who drink excessive plain water without electrolyte replacement. For most people, thirst is a reliable guide to upper limits.
Why does the “8 glasses a day” rule persist if it's not precise?
The 8×8 rule (eight 8-oz glasses = 64 oz/day) is easy to remember and represents a reasonable floor for many adults. It likely originated from a 1945 US Food and Nutrition Board recommendation of 2.5 liters daily that was misquoted over decades. It is a useful minimum but not a personalized prescription.
